Ex-Battlefield Devs Are Making A New High-Destructive FPS Game

The folks over at Embark Studios have released a teaser to their new destructive free-to-play FPS game called The Finals.

Led by ex-EA boss Patrick Söderlund and ex-DICE developers, Embark Studios have been working on a couple of new IPs, one of which is a co-op robo shooter dubbed Arc Raiders. Two weeks ago, Embark announced that it has delayed Arc Raiders because they want to focus on the release of their other game. That game is The Finals. A free-to-play, destruction-heavy FPS was announced at the GamesCom Opening Night Live show.

It seems that the game is expected to be a competitive shooter themed around a game show that focuses on reshaping its maps to fit your needs. Embark describes it as a game where “if you think something will work, it probably will.”

Matches take place in “virtual arenas based on iconic real-world locations that contestants can alter, exploit, and even destroy in chaotic PvP matches”. Imagine something like Rainbow 6 Siege except a little bit more animated and colourful.

When September comes around, Embark should have a little more to say about the game, especially because that’s when the first closed playtest is happening.

You can sign up for that right now on the game’s Steam page. The page currently lists the game as “coming soon,” but considering Arc Raiders got pushed to 2023 to give this shooter more room, The Finals may be out for real by the end of the year.
